PSG's Hakimi in Morocco squad despite injury
Achraf Hakimi has been included in Morocco's World Cup squad despite an injury sustained during the Champions League semi-finals. The Paris St-Germain defender has not played since late April but was seen training ahead of the Champions League final. Morocco, currently ranked eighth in FIFA, will compete in Group C against Scotland, Brazil, and Haiti.
- ▪Achraf Hakimi is the captain of the Morocco national team.
- ▪He has not played since the first leg of the Champions League semi-finals against Bayern Munich on April 28.
- ▪Morocco reached the semi-finals of the 2022 World Cup and controversially won last year's Africa Cup of Nations.
